Accounting is the language of business. Whether you aspire to be an accountant, entrepreneur, or business leader, understanding how financial transactions are recorded and reported is an essential skill. This course takes you step by step through the IGCSE Accounting syllabus, with special focus on the preparation and interpretation of financial statements.

Designed specifically for Legae Academy students, this course bridges the gap between classroom learning and exam success. You’ll learn not just the mechanics of double-entry bookkeeping, but also the logic behind each concept—helping you apply your knowledge to unfamiliar exam scenarios.

The course combines clear video explanations, worked examples, practice exercises, and full past paper walkthroughs. By the end, you’ll have the confidence to prepare financial statements accurately and interpret what they reveal about a business’s performance.

What Will You Learn?

  • Understand the accounting equation and double-entry principles
  • Record transactions in journals and ledgers correctly
  • Prepare trial balances and identify correcting entries
  • Create income statements (profit and loss accounts)
  • Prepare balance sheets (statements of financial position)
  • Interpret financial statements using key ratios
  • Apply accounting concepts to IGCSE exam-style questions
  • Complete past paper questions with detailed walkthroughs
